long-git-cli
Version:
A CLI tool for Git tag management.
14 lines • 444 B
TypeScript
import { Ora } from 'ora';
/**
* 启动一个 loading 动画
*/
export declare function startLoading(text: string): Ora;
/**
* 包裹异步函数,自动处理 loading 生命周期
* @param fn 需要执行的异步函数
* @param message loading 文案
*/
export declare function withLoading<T>(fn: () => Promise<T>, message: string): Promise<T>;
declare const _default: {};
export default _default;
//# sourceMappingURL=loading.d.ts.map